LCD Backlight Control

I'm sure it is a big shocker after seeing the picture above, but I can dim the faulty backlight now! If you missed the previous LCD update, I was unable to take good pictures of the LCD display because it was too bright. I couldn't adjust the brightness because apparently there is a reason why I got this LCD for under $3... who figured. It is a bad design floating around and it is common enough that there are both hardware and software fixes. If you look closely you can see I exposed a trace at the top of the board where it says "shield". If you cut that trace and place an appropriate diode there, it fixes the issue. I didn't have an appropriate diode, so what you see here is the software fix. Fortunately the software fix can detect whethere your LCD is good or bad, so any TipsyBrew code will be compatible with your LCD.

Drunk Driver

So you can see the pump moving back and forth as it should be, however if I put the tubing in the motor will stall out no matter what speed I put it at. The driver I am using is just thrown together using an L293D IC that I had on hand. I am thinking the L293D's current limit is causing the problem. I have some A4988 drivers on order from Aliexpress but they are taking forever, so I ordered some DRV8825 (diversification) drivers on prime. If everything goes well this should be resolved by the end of the week and I can share some sweet sweet pumping action.
